The safety and reliability of the automobile power train impacting durability test-bed are key technical indexes of the test-bed. Fault diagnosis frequently, accurately and timely is one of the important ways of increasing the safety and reliability of the test-bed. To ensure the reliability service of the test-bed and the testing personnel security, this paper deeply analysed the mechanical failure mechanism of the test-bed, and pointed at the fault characteristics of the test-bed, we diagnosed the fault of the test-bed based on data and model method. In the data based method, Wavelet theory was used to diagnose the fault of the test-bed rotor. To make up the lack of the data based method, the Kalman filter was used to diagnose and simulate the drop of inertia disc based on the model. The results showed that it could meet the demand of diagnosis of mechanical fault of the test-bed based on the data and model method as well as improve the safety and reliability of the test-bed, moreover provide a foothold for diagnosing the complete machine fault of the test-bed.
